Chilled Water Pipe Temperature . to produce chilled water, the refrigerant absorbs heat from the water and thus, chilling the water to about 6.7°c. chiller design flow rate is 1.5 gpm per ton [0.027 l/s per kwr] and the minimum is 1.2 gpm per ton [0.022 l/s per kwr]. a building's chilled water is circulated via a chilled water loop, which comprises pipelines and pumps.
